As a plugin author, confirm your integration handles the new structured payload: status, environment, and rollout percentage are now separate fields rather than a single message string. Bots parsing the old free-text format will silently show stale statuses, so update matchers and test against the sandbox channel on Corvane staging. Announcements for canceled rollouts now fire a distinct event — subscribe to it explicitly. Record the build you validated against using the token that appears below.

session token of taguf-fafop = htk14_d9cbf74e1cdbce

**Capacity note — Vellastra dispatch simulator.** For the eng sync: simulating the 40-car Marrowgate tower at 10x speed saturates one worker at roughly 9k rider events/sec, so we'll shard by bank rather than by floor. Memory stays flat if the event ring is sized correctly. The knobs we propose locking in are these.

tuning table, hahof-tafop:
RATE_LIMITS = {
    "ulaix": 10,
    "wenath": 1,
}

## Runbook: Markdown pipeline hiccups

Hey plugin folks — if your plugin output suddenly looks mangled, it's usually the sanitizer stage in Quillstream, not your code. The pipeline runs parse → plugin transforms → sanitize → cache, in that order, and your transform gets the raw AST, never HTML. If rendering stalls, check whether your plugin exceeds the per-stage time budget; the pipeline kills slow transforms without much ceremony. Before filing anything, compare your local setup against the pipeline's current settings, which are:

config for bahop-baduf:
[kasion]
team = lamath
access_code = ac_d807e5
host = kasion.paliqcloud.corp
port = 4000
owner = julix.tamvan
peer = frair.qorvelsoft.local

Parity check: Brightfall SDKs. The Kotlin client (v4.1) now matches the Swift client on retry semantics, offline queueing, and batch telemetry. Remaining gap: streaming uploads, tracked under the Q3 parity milestone. Do not ship plugins that assume Swift-only behavior. Both SDKs read config from the shared .env at the repo root; keys must be identical across platforms. The shared signing secret goes on the next line of that file.

env line for yahaf-kageg: VAULT_KEY5=978f5